Through the Farmer Wellness Initiative, Ontario farmers and their families can access free counselling sessions. Accessible 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, 365 days a year, in English & French, farmers can call 1-866-267-6255 to speak to a counsellor. https://t.co/6TfJQ3bFhU

NTP has released results from its investigation of the extensive July 24th #ONstorm damage in eastern Ontario. The damage - rated up to EF2 - was caused by one supercell tornado with a 55.8 km length and 1420 m max width.
